Police have recovered 210 rounds of live ammunition abandoned along a highway, authorities confirmed on Thursday.

Police in Kaduna State have recovered 210 rounds of 7.56mm ammunition that were abandoned on the Zaria–Funtua highway.

In a statement issued on Tuesday, November 26, the command’s spokesperson, Mansir Hassan, said the ammunition was discovered after residents alerted the Divisional Police Officer (DPO) in Samaru that passengers in a black Volkswagen Golf had thrown a sack out of their moving vehicle around the Dogo Itace area of Zaria.

A patrol team was immediately dispatched to the scene, where officers found the sack containing the ammunition. The DPO then notified other police divisions along the route up to Funtua, but attempts to track down and intercept the fleeing vehicle were unsuccessful.

Hassan added that the suspects may have abandoned the ammunition after noticing increased police patrols and snap checkpoints recently introduced along the highway.

The Commissioner of Police in Kaduna, Rabiu Muhammad, called on residents to remain vigilant and continue to share timely information with security agencies. He said a manhunt for the fleeing suspects had commenced.

Muhammad reassured the public of the command’s commitment to proactive policing and warned criminal elements to stay away from the state or face the full weight of the law.
